Launch Genshin Impact. When you are at the main menu press ALT + Enter. This should make your game windowed or full screen depending on how you had it. How do I make Genshin Impact full screen on PC?
How do I make Genshin impact full screen? Click “Set Launch Options” and add the line “-popupwindow.” Hit “OK.” Launch the game. If it starts the game in fullscreen, hold Alt + Enter to set it to borderless window mode. How do I fix Genshin impact resolution?
